The Alan Price Set, March 2011
Alan Price was readily acknowledged as one of the most talented and enduring musical artists to have emerged from the 1960’s British Beat Boom. He was known for some of the most memorable sounds of the last 40 years, from The Animals ‘House of the Rising Sun’ to his quirky take on Randy Newman’s ‘Simon Smith and His Amazing Dancing Bear’, to his many hits with Georgie Fame, including the most famous ‘Rosetta’. He was still writing, recording and performing regularly throughout Europe.
